A modern day pioneer is doing some interesting work in Alpine, Texas.?The builder is living off the grid and building an interesting live/work space of storage containers.

A couple years ago, he built a tiny house, which is powered by 270 watts of solar and four 100-watt small wind turbines.?Now, the builder?s current project is the construction of a live/work space made from four 20-foot shipping containers.? He hopes to finish his 1,600 square-foot space for less than $20,000 and has some helpful pointers for others looking to take on a container project.

Here are 10 things to consider if you?re thinking about using storage containers in your next project:

3. The price for a 20? shipping container can range from around $2000 and up depending on the condition.

4. Containers provide an extremely secure storage structure which requires a blow torch or dynamite to break into, and they are too heavy to walk off with.

5. AZ Container will delivery by tilt bed roll off truck. A 20? shipping container weighs almost 5,000 lbs.

6. Rust is the only natural predator that can harm a shipping container, so don?t scrimp on a good paint job.
